To The Moon
Photo by Javardh on Unsplash

To my travel companion, the overseeing moon

I see you every dark morning as I travel to work

Sometimes you are small and sometimes large

Your light guides me as I travel all the roads ahead

You keep on changing throughout the nights

From super moons to just the smallest sliver

Occasionally an eclipse will hide your presence

You send a spectacular sight shining bright

Though no picture will ever truly show

The beauty of your ponderous glow

I turn to stare at the sun’s lights reflecting

Sometimes you show even when the sun is in the sky

Others are almost hidden in the clouds above

Each night you appear in all your glory to love

As I follow your light throughout the early morning

I can see each phase, beautiful each day
